Rusty apocalyptic junk litters the base of the ride, but there's also some old cars from the historic wooden mad mouse that previously operated at Aussie World.

Much like the new coasters on the Gold Coast, Dingo Racer received Covid19 tourism recovery funding to help make the project a reality.

The final brakes. The bar on the right rubs against the side of the car to grip it and turn it to face forwards again.

In another tweak to the layout, there's a small double up on the incline out of the final dip.

At this point the car will probably be spinning at quite a rate!

A sharp turn and a small drop.

The car then heads through a 2nd set of switchbacks, continuing to spin.

The car drops down and spins out of control around the fan turn.

At the last turn before the drop the spinning mechanism is unlocked.

Switchback after switchback, with the car facing forwards.

The ride starts off like a conventional wild mouse.

Then its up the main lift hill, through some rusty rings of fire.

From the station kicker wheels move the car up a tiny uphill slope.

The cars have been updated from the original version, with individual lap bars.
